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Terminal San Borja, Chile and Providencia, Chile?

Metro de Santiago operates a subway from Estación Central Dirección Los Domínicos to Manuel Montt Dirección Los Domínicos every 5 minutes. Tickets cost $1 and the journey takes 13 min. Alternatively, Red Movilidad operates a bus from PI440-Parada 3 / San Borja to PC150-Parada 1 / Torres de Tajamar every 5 minutes. Tickets cost $1 and the journey takes 29 min.
